Ghanaian TikTok hotshot, Ahuofe Abrantie popularly known as Tupac, has reportedly died, plunging his over two million fans into tears.

According to Occupygh, Ahoufe, who had amassed over 3 million followers on TikTok and half a million followers on Instagram, passed away at the Komfo Anokye Teaching Hospital on Thursday, March 30.

GHBase reports that he died after battling an undisclosed sickness for some time. However, details of his death are still not clear.

Popular Kumasi-rapper, Jay Bhad of Asakaa Boys fame also confirmed the news of Ahuofe’s death by sharing a video of the social media star with the caption: ’Life too short, rest well Ahuofe, you gone (sic) be miss 4ever.’

The content creator, who is referred to as Ghana’s Tupac found fame months ago as a result of his uncanny resemblance with the late American rapper, 2Pac.
